Karharia

Karharia is a village located in Sonhaula subdivision of Bhagalpur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Sonhaula (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Bhagalpur. As per 2009 stats, Bhuria Mahiyama is the gram panchayat of Karharia village.

About Karharia

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Karharia is 240257. The village spans a total geographical area of 127 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 813205. Bhagalpur is nearest town to Karharia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 40km away.

Population of Karharia

According to the 2011 Census, Karharia has a total population of about 2,059, with approximately 1,041 males and 1,018 females. The sex ratio is around 977 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 446 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 256 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 44.29%, with male literacy at about 51.49% and female literacy near 36.94%. There are around 383 households in the village. Connectivity of Karharia

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Karharia. As per the 2011 stats, Karharia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
